The upcoming Bollywood biographical film Eetha, starring Shraddha Kapoor, has become the focus of public discussion following demands from leaders of the Nationalist Congress Party and members of the family of renowned Marathi folk artist Vithabai Narayangaonkar to modify the film's title.

According to reports, the family of Vithabai Narayangaonkar has requested that the legendary artist's full name be included in the title of the film. They believe that the inclusion of her name would more accurately reflect the subject of the biopic and appropriately recognize her contribution to Maharashtra's rich cultural and folk performance traditions.

Leaders from the Nationalist Congress Party have also supported the demand, stating that films based on the lives of celebrated cultural personalities should clearly identify the individual being portrayed. They have argued that including Vithabai Narayangaonkar's name in the title would help preserve her legacy and ensure wider public recognition of her achievements.

Vithabai Narayangaonkar is regarded as one of Maharashtra's most respected folk performers, particularly for her contribution to the traditional Tamasha art form. Her performances and dedication to preserving Marathi folk culture earned her widespread recognition during her lifetime, and she continues to be remembered as an influential figure in regional performing arts.

At the time of reporting, the filmmakers have not released an official statement regarding the request to modify the title. Similarly, no announcement has been made confirming whether the title will be changed before the film's release. Production activities are understood to be continuing as scheduled.
